Understanding Commercial Windows
Commercial windows are created to hold up against the rigors of high traffic and varying climate condition. They are usually bigger and more robust than property windows, typically including specialized products and coverings to boost sturdiness and energy performance. These windows can be made from various products, consisting of aluminum, steel, and composite products, each with its own set of advantages and maintenance requirements.
Typical Issues with Commercial WindowsBroken or Broken Glass: One of the most common issues, specifically in high-traffic areas, is broken window repair or broken glass. This can be brought on by unintentional effects, extreme weather, or even thermal stress.Seal Failure: Over time, the seals that keep the window panes airtight can degrade, causing drafts, moisture infiltration, and increased energy expenses.Hardware Malfunction: Locks, hinges, and other hardware can break or end up being misaligned, making it hard to open or close windows appropriately.Frame Damage: The frames of business windows can warp, rot, or rust, particularly in environments with high humidity or exposure to the elements.Condensation: Excessive condensation in between the panes of double-glazed windows can reduce exposure and suggest a failed seal.Energy Inefficiency: Older windows might not fulfill current energy efficiency requirements, leading to higher heating & cooling costs.The Importance of Timely Maintenance
Routine maintenance is important for the durability and performance of commercial windows. Ignoring these jobs can cause more substantial and expensive repairs down the line. Here are some key upkeep practices:
Inspection: Regularly examine windows for indications of damage, such as fractures, loose seals, and worn hardware.Cleaning: Clean windows and frames to eliminate dust, dirt, and particles that can collect and cause damage.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ts to make sure smooth operation and prevent wear.Seal Replacement: Replace damaged or deteriorated seals to maintain airtightness and energy effectiveness.Professional Inspections: Schedule regular expert evaluations to capture issues early and prevent them from escalating.Benefits of Professional Commercial Window Repair

The procedure of business window repair usually includes a number of steps:
Assessment: A professional specialist will examine the windows to recognize the specific issues and figure out the very best course of action.Quotation: Based on the assessment, the specialist will offer an in-depth quotation for the repair work.Scheduling: Once the quotation is approved, the repair is arranged at a time that reduces disturbance to business.Preparation: The area around the windows is prepared to secure the surrounding surfaces and ensure a clean workplace.Repair: The specialist will carry out the required repairs, which might consist of replacement of glass, seals, hardware, or frames.Testing: After the repair, the professional will evaluate the windows to guarantee they function properly and meet all security and efficiency standards.Clean-up: The work area is cleaned up, and any particles is gotten rid of.Last Inspection: A final evaluation is carried out to make sure the repair satisfies the customer's fulfillment.Frequently Asked Questions About Commercial Window RepairWhat are the indications that my business windows require repair?Cracked or broken glassDrafts or air leaksProblem opening or closing windowsVisible damage to frames or hardwareExcessive condensation between panesHow typically should commercial windows be checked?It is advised to inspect business windows a minimum of when a year, with more regular assessments in high-traffic or extreme environments.Can I repair business windows myself?Small issues, such as cleaning and lubrication, can frequently be dealt with internal. However, more complex repairs must be left to specialists to guarantee safety and quality.Just how much does industrial window repair cost?The cost can differ commonly depending upon the level of the damage and the type of windows. Easy repairs, such as replacing a seal, may cost a few hundred dollars, while more extensive repairs, like changing a frame, can cost numerous thousand dollars.What should I search for when choosing an industrial window repair service?Try to find a service with a good reputation, experienced technicians, and a performance history of quality window repair work. Look for reviews, accreditations, and service warranties on their services.The length of time does industrial window repair take?The period can differ depending upon the intricacy of the repair. Easy repairs may be completed in a few hours, while more substantial projects can take a day or more.
